yea I'm so surprised this thread hasn't taken off to be honest.... all the football fans around the world (especially the English members since England is actually winning) and this has been forgotten... so sad

oh and just in case anyone is wondering (b/c my location in NC) I'm an England supporter. My Dads English (and me and my sis were born in Wales and my Mom is American) and growing up we always naturally pulled for England. Man you should hear him scream when England plays Germany.. its like WWIII (win or lose).
